Democratic Gov. JB Pritzker and his spouse MK earned greater than $3.2 million in state taxable earnings in 2023, almost $1 million greater than the earlier yr however effectively beneath the earnings quantities earned in some earlier years since he turned governor in 2019, in line with the couple’s tax returns launched Friday by Pritzker’s marketing campaign.

A billionaire inheritor to the Hyatt Hotels fortune, Pritzker has used his private wealth to fund each his private political campaigns and efforts for different Democratic causes, together with abortion rights, nationwide. He would not take a wage as governor.

In 2022, the Pritzkers reported $2.3 million in state taxable earnings, the bottom quantity since 2017, the primary yr the governor and his spouse shared their tax returns publicly. The couple’s file earnings since then occurred in 2021, once they reported earnings of $18.5 million due largely to $11.3 million in capital good points, the returns confirmed.

In his newest tax returns for 2023, the governor paid $1.3 million in taxes to the federal authorities and $154,170 to the state. That’s considerably greater than the roughly $210,000 he paid the federal authorities in private earnings tax final yr.

According to the marketing campaign, trusts benefiting the governor paid $10 million in state taxes and $49.9 million in federal taxes in 2023. Those tax returns haven’t been made public.

Forbes, which retains a operating almanac of billionaires, estimated the governor’s web price at $3.7 billion on Friday, simply above the estimate of $3.6 billion when he launched his tax returns final yr.

Each yr, Pritzker’s marketing campaign releases the entrance pages of his federal and state tax returns, providing solely a partial image of his private fortune. Much of his wealth is made up of home and offshore trusts.

The marketing campaign launched its tax returns Friday afternoon, which is a typical tactic amongst politicians and others to announce data they don’t seem to be attempting to attract a lot consideration to as a result of that is when fewer individuals are targeted on the information.

After being elected governor, Pritzker handed over management of his private investments to an unbiased trustee of Northern Trust Co., a transfer he mentioned would enable him to keep away from potential conflicts of curiosity. He additionally promised to shed “his personally held direct pursuits in firms which have contracts” with the state, though he by no means supplied a full accounting of these transactions.

Although Pritzker refers back to the association as a “blind belief,” consultants mentioned the association shouldn’t be actually blind as a result of the trustees should present him with the data vital to finish obligatory disclosure of his financial pursuits. Pritzker has mentioned he has no management over such selections and has promised that, as soon as he leaves workplace, he’ll make a last accounting of all returns earned on investments in any firm that holds state contracts and make matching contributions to charity.

The governor and first woman made $1.65 million in private charitable donations final yr, the marketing campaign says.

Pritzker’s political spending has approached half a billion {dollars} as he has funded candidates, the current Democratic National Convention in Chicago and assist for abortion rights, the Tribune beforehand reported.

He self-funded his campaigns and spent greater than $130 million to defeat Darren Bailey in 2022, because the downstate Republican was backed by additionally ultra-rich megadonor Richard Uihlein.

The governor was the de facto host of the conference this yr and a key participant in bringing it to Chicago, however he didn’t reveal how a lot he personally contributed to the DNC. His marketing campaign didn’t reply to an inquiry Friday about his assist for the DNC, though a spokesperson beforehand confirmed that the governor and first woman “contributed of their private capability.”

The Pritzkers reported making $5.1 million in state taxable earnings in 2020, $2.4 million throughout his first yr in workplace in 2019 and $4.4 million in 2018, an election yr. In 2017, the yr Pritzker left the non-public fairness agency he ran together with his brother, his and MK’s state taxable earnings was $55 million.
